Subject: Art Challanges

Posted on: May 20 2015 @ 07:00 AM
By: Lester+Roquefort


Y'know, we should have a place where people can simply put challenges for artists. No, not requests. Challanges. Meaning "YOU try to draw this... if you want.".

Mine is here:

It's giving me eye cancer. Like i've said.


The Improbable Island Enquirer - Forum